Opposition leader Raila Odinga’s ODM party is caught between a rock and a hard place, as party members are torn between backing President William Ruto’s re-election and launching their own bid for the presidency.
The Standard has established that mixed signals from key party stalwarts have led to a state of anxiety within the party.
In recent weeks, senior party leaders have thrown their weight behind Ruto’s re-election, even as some claim the party risks diluting its own support in key bases by backing the Kenya Kwanza leader.
